🎯 Role Definition
An Upholstery Repairer restores, repairs, modifies, and installs upholstery materials on furniture, automotive interiors, and specialty seating. This role combines hands-on fabric and leather work (cutting, sewing, foam and spring repair), skilled use of hand and power tools, accurate estimating and quoting, and direct customer communication to achieve professional, long-lasting repairs and refinishing. The ideal candidate demonstrates strong pattern-making and sewing skills, knowledge of materials and adhesives, and the ability to diagnose structural and cosmetic issues across a variety of seating and soft-trim systems.

Core Responsibilities
Primary Functions
- Inspect damaged furniture, vehicle interiors, and specialty seating to diagnose structural, spring, foam, fabric, and leather issues and develop a prioritized repair plan that balances cost, durability, and aesthetics.
- Remove and disassemble upholstery assemblies, salvaging reusable parts, labeling components, and documenting measurements and patterns for accurate reassembly and future reference.
- Measure, draft, and cut fabric, vinyl, and leather patterns using templates and computer-assisted pattern tools when applicable to ensure proper grain, nap, and seam alignment.
- Operate industrial and domestic sewing machines to sew seams, piping, welting, and tailored covers; perform complex stitches, box seams, and double-stitching to meet specifications and strength requirements.
- Replace, repair, or re-tie internal seat components including springs, webbing, and suspension systems to restore original support, function, and ergonomics.
- Fabricate and replace foam, padding, and cushions: select appropriate foam density, contour foam with electric and hand tools, glue layers, and adhere cover materials for comfort and longevity.
- Repair and restore leather surfaces: perform patching, stitching, stretching, dyeing, and conditioning to match color, texture, and finish of original materials.
- Execute precision fitting and final trimming, attach covers using staples, hog rings, adhesives, and mechanical fasteners while ensuring clean edges and secure fit.
- Prepare and apply adhesives, contact cements, and finishing compounds safely and to manufacturer specifications to achieve durable bonds and clean lines.
- Perform custom upholstery projects including headliners, door panels, consoles, and specialty trim for automotive, marine, aviation, and residential applications.
- Provide professional, itemized estimates for repair, reupholstery, or replacement work including materials, labor hours, and anticipated timelines; revise estimates based on inspection and customer feedback.
- Maintain quality control by checking seams, stitch counts, pattern matching, and overall fit prior to customer delivery; document rework and warranty items for continuous improvement.
- Operate shop equipment: pneumatic staplers, hog ring pliers, tufting tools, industrial sewing machines, foam cutters, heat guns, and specialized hand tools while following maintenance schedules and safety procedures.
- Source, order, and inventory fabrics, foams, adhesives, trims, and fasteners; verify deliveries and inspect materials for defects and color-consistency before use.
- Match colors and textures by identifying dye lots, material suppliers, and surface treatments to achieve seamless repairs that meet aesthetic and functional standards.
- Support custom design consultations: recommend materials, finishes, and construction approaches to meet client budgets, performance requirements, and design preferences.
- Document repair work with before-and-after photos, written notes, and job tickets to support invoicing, warranties, and training content.
- Schedule and coordinate work stages with production planners, estimators, installers, and delivery crews to meet customer deadlines and optimize shop throughput.
- Adhere to health, safety, and environmental regulations when handling adhesives, solvents, and dust-producing processes; use PPE and follow shop hygiene protocols.
- Train and mentor junior upholsterers and apprentices on shop standards, sewing techniques, pattern-making, and safe equipment use to elevate team capability.
- Troubleshoot unusual materials, heritage or antique upholstery, and non-standard assemblies—propose restorative or conservation approaches when full replacement is not desirable.
- Perform on-site repairs and installations, including vehicle interior removals/reinstalls and residential furniture pickup/installation, ensuring correct fit and customer satisfaction.

Required Skills & Competencies
Hard Skills (Technical)
- Expert hand and machine sewing skills (industrial post-bed and cylinder machines) for heavy fabrics, leather, and vinyl.
- Precision pattern-making and template drafting for both flat and three-dimensional upholstery components.
- Advanced foam selection, cutting, shaping, lamination, and mold-trimming techniques.
- Spring repair, retying, and webbing replacement for seats, sofas, and antique furniture frames.
- Leather repair and restoration: patching, edge finishing, stitching, dyeing, and color-matching.
- Competence with pneumatic staplers, hog ring pliers, tufting tools, heat guns, electric foam knives, and industrial sewing equipment.
- Proficient in using adhesives and contact cements safely and effectively for fabric-to-foam and trim attachments.
- Accurate job estimating and quoting: material take-offs, labor-hour estimation, and pricing for custom and repair work.
- On-site removal and reinstallation of automotive interiors, door panels, consoles, and headliners with OEM-level fitment.
- Familiarity with upholstery materials: natural and synthetic textiles, vinyls, leathers, foam densities, batting, and specialty trims.
